The National Monuments Service's description

Identified by Van Hoek in 1987 and described as 'In the same field as DON 5 (DG003-014----) but quite near the derelict farm buildings of Ballyduff and the minor road, and also very near the N fence of the field, is part of a large outcrop, largely overgrown with grass, with four cupmarks. One has a ring which is heavily weathered at its N quadrant. It has an uncertain tail. This part of the outcrop slopes 13 degrees ENE' (Van Hoek and Van Hoek 1985, fig. 3D)' (Van Hoek 1987, 28).

Van Hoek, M.A. M. (1987) 'The prehistoric rock art of County Donegal (part 1)' UJA vol. 50, 23-46.
